Woman dies after house fire in Jefferson County

JEFFERSON COUNTY, Mo. – A woman has died after being rescued from a house fire in High Ridge, Missouri, Wednesday.

The fire broke out at a house in the 4600 block of West Rock Creek Road around noon Wednesday, according to the High Ridge Fire Department.

One man told authorities he returned home to find his house full of smoke, and his mother still inside. Within three minutes of entering the home, firefighters found the woman and rescued her.

She was taken to St. Clare was in critical condition and later died from her injuries.

“Our condolences go out to the family members and friends of the victims of this tragic event,” said Captain John Barton of the High Ridge Fire Brigade.

The Jefferson County Sheriff’s Department and the county Fire Sheriff’s Office are investigating the cause of the fire.
